From: Intraoperative use of enriched collagen and elastin matrices with freshly isolated adipose-derived stem/stromal cells: a potential clinical approach for soft tissue reconstruction

Figure 2

Adherence of viable adipose-derived cells onto collagen and elastin matrices. The box-and-whisker plots display the fluorescence signals obtained from adhered and viable adipose-derived cells at different time points (i.e., 1, 3, and 24 h) after seeding on collagen and elastin matrices, as indicated by the alamarBlue resazurin-based assay. The bottom and top of the box represent the first and third quartiles, the band inside the box represents the median, and the whiskers represent the minimum and the maximum of the data. All data values are presented in the results section. Details related to the statistical analysis are presented in the Methods section. n = 10, *p < 0.05, arbitrary unit; AU.
